taxmantoo Posted May 18, 2019 #7 Share Posted May 18, 2019 12 minutes ago, AtlantaCruiser72 said: I'm booked in a Category I interior on the 7/29 Amsterdam sailing and there are still quite a few unsold cabins, so am hoping for a reasonably priced upsell offer to an oceanview 🙂 Still too early to say that these cabins you see on the HAL website as being available are in fact "unsold". They still at this time have not started assigning guarantees and leave all cabins as showing unsold to give preference to people who might book now at full price. Could be that they are all sold or even oversold in which case your chances of getting an upsell offer are NIL.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

DaveOKC Posted May 18, 2019 #13 Share Posted May 18, 2019 54 minutes ago, AtlantaCruiser72 said: It's their travel agent booking system, so unfortunately cannot share 😞 Sadly my agency (big online conglomerate) does not ever forward us upsell notices (which I don't understand) so I have no idea when/if one is available w/o randomly calling HAL to inquire. Just want to get everyones best guess as to when I should start checking since this time it's not business - it's personal - hehehe This confirms what I suspected with large agencies - they do not forward on upsells (at least not in a timely manner) yo consumers. If you are just guessing as to when HAL will have them available, you are in a serious disadvantage to those who get the direct emails, as the best offers go quickly (sometimes in minutes). A year ago I got an upsell offer to a Neptune and jumped on it within 5 minutes and secured the only cabin that was being offered (a friend of mine waited 15 minutes to call them and it was too late!). I know that it is a trade off - the large agencies will beat HAL on price (when you consider their special "perks", but then you likely will not get upsells in a timely manner. So, pick you poison as they say..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

bgirl781 Posted May 22, 2019 #18 Share Posted May 22, 2019 I'm sailing May 26th on Oosterdam, and had booked a guaranteed inside cabin. I got offered two upsells in the last couple of weeks, both for ocean view cabins - the first for $69pp, the second for $59pp. I declined both, and got assigned my inside room on May 17th. Then yesterday, I got another upsell offer - $59pp to upgrade to Verandah (or $49 for ocean view). I called within 10 minutes of receiving the email, and snagged the 2nd to last available Verandah room.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
